Output 63defec346a51fa2233bed917b9e02b6bf2cdc04bb8cde2ccf86c22e492f9dff:1

value
359782281
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 cea433c4e5bb3eb7d8c5301e938b289980bc4406 OP_EQUALVERIFY OP_CHECKSIG
address
1KqcuVH6pW31qRuq3v6CqxkdTSbPUBYHKt
transaction
63defec346a51fa2233bed917b9e02b6bf2cdc04bb8cde2ccf86c22e492f9dff
confirmations
501699
spent
true